5 MOT tests are recorded for this 2015 Nissan X-Trail (DP15 DCX) between April 2023 and June 2026.

The record contains 4 passes and 1 failure.

The most recent test on 05 June 2026 was a pass, although the earlier record includes 1 failure that buyers may want to investigate.

Across all tests, the most frequently flagged areas are: Tyres (3 issues), Brakes (1 issue), Lighting (1 issue), Steering (1 issue), Suspension (1 issue). Repeated mentions in one area can indicate an ongoing pattern worth checking in person.

In total 5 advisory notices are recorded. Advisories flag items that passed but may need attention before the next test; they are not evidence of how well the vehicle has been serviced.

Recorded failure items include: “Nearside Front Suspension arm ball joint excessively worn (5.3.4 (a) (i))”; “Offside Front Track rod end ball joint has excessive play (2.1.3 (b) (i))”.
